Minnesota-Sri Lanka Friendship Foundation is located in Woodbury, MN. The organization was established in 2005. According to its NTEE Classification (Q33) the organization is classified as: International Relief, under the broad grouping of International, Foreign Affairs & National Security and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Minnesota-Sri Lanka Friendship Foundation is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.

Describe the Organization's Program Activity:

Part 3

NOW THAT THE TSUNAMI VICTIMS HAVE BEEN PROVIDED BASIC NECESSITIES, THE FOCUS OF THE FOUNDATION IS THE NEXT STEP OF A VIBRANT SUSTAINABLE COMMUNITY BY PROMOTING SOCIAL, CULTURAL, EDUCATIONAL AND ECONOMIC TIES BETWEEN THE PEOPLE OF MINNESOTA AND THE PEOPLE OF SRI LANKA.
